Step 7: Install the Software (USB cable only) NOTE: Windows 98, Me and 2000 only support the use of a USB cable. IMPORTANT: DO NOT connect he F30 MFP to your computer until prompted, or the computer may attempt to install the software before the unit is ready. 1. Turn the F30 MFP on if not on already. Click CANCEL if you see a screen that says "New Hardware Found," "Update Device Driver Wizard," or "Add New Hardware Wizard." 2. With your PC on, close any open application including virus checkers. 3. Insert the MultiPASS Suite Software CD-ROM into the CD-ROM drive. The setup program should run automatically. NOTE: If the setup program does not run, click START, then RUN, then type D:\csplash.exe, where D is your CD-ROM drive.
